Latest Patents

Vicens' latest patents include a Retrofit Light Assembly and Powder Spray Gun with Integrated or Retrofit Light. This invention features a light assembly coupled to a spray gun, which is designed for spraying electrostatically charged coating material. The spray gun comprises a gun body with a barrel, a nozzle assembly, a voltage multiplier, and an actuator assembly that transitions the voltage multiplier between activated and deactivated states. The light assembly includes a light and circuitry that supplies electrical energy inductively obtained by the circuitry to the light when the voltage multiplier is activated. Additionally, the light assembly can feature a housing, a lens cover, and a control member for adjusting the light's characteristics.
